Jordyn has always loved being active, when she was younger she did nearly every sport out there including gymnastic, athletics, netball, basketball and has recently added powerlifting to her list as well as pole.


Jordyn has a real passion for dancing and has been doing it all her life! She first started with ballet and tap then moved onto street, contemporary and musical theatre. She has competed in rock challenge many times and loves performing on stage.

Incorporating dancing, gymnastics and strength, pole is the perfect sport for her. After poling consistently for the past 2 years Jordyn has completed her level 1 and 2 instructor training. She loves helping people and channelling her energy into sharing what she’s learnt in pole with the RGU pole dance society at her university and Butterfly Studio.
